MRO Buyer

Reporting directly to the Purchasing Supervisor, the MRO Buyer is responsible for planning, executing, the procurement and distribution of all maintenance spare parts inventory following standard duties for all aspects of purchasing, including maintaining inventory, cost control, purchase order processes and vendor management. This position will also assist the Purchasing team with day-to-day purchasing activities and function.

PERFORMANCE MEASURES AND STANDARDS
  • Manage MRO storeroom consisting of more than 3000 maintenance parts and equipment
  • Collaborate with the maintenance team to evaluate and set min/max stocking levels and inventory reorder points
  • Update and follow procedures for adding, ordering, updating, and eliminating storeroom items
  • Drive process improvement to create procedural efficiencies
  • Source parts, equipment and supplies at cost efficiency without compromising maintenance relatability or quality
  • Manage vendor quotes for parts, equipment, and supplies.
  • Optimize the current CMMS system to maintain accurate inventory information
  • Place purchase orders based on replenishment reports, usage, plant requests, and work order commitment
  • Receive maintenance inventory deliveries into CMMS system
  • Ensure proper maintenance of open purchase orders and purchase order requests
  • Communicate lead time, pricing, backorder, or delivery date changes to maintenance team
  • Develop and foster key internal and vendor relationships
  • Implement creative processes to mitigate risk of operational delays
  • Perform inventory reconciliation of MRO designated inventory
  • Conduct quarterly reviews of dead inventory with maintenance team and return parts to vendors when necessary
  • Interact with the Accounts Payable department when resolving vendor invoice/purchase order discrepancies
  • Work with maintenance and operations to identify products and vendor alternatives/substitutes for achieving cost savings.
  • Assist in the new vendor setup process by reviewing required documents
  • Monitor vendor's product, pricing, and delivery accuracy. Obtain corrective actions as necessary.
  • Create monthly inventory reports, outlining inventory value, age, and turns
